https://bugs.winehq.org/show_bug.cgi?id=53891
Bug ID: 53891 Summary: user32:msg - test_swp_paint_regions() fails on Windows 7 Product: Wine Version: unspecified Hardware: x86-64 OS: Windows Status: NEW Severity: normal Priority: P2 Component: user32 Assignee: wine-bugs@winehq.org Reporter: fgouget@codeweavers.com
user32:msg - test_swp_paint_regions() fails on Windows 7:
msg.c:9307: Test failed: 9417: SetWindowPos redraw #0 (ex_style = 0, style = 0x2000000, shuffle_zorder = 0): delta = -20: Parent update region shall match expected region msg.c:9307: Test failed: 9417: SetWindowPos redraw #1 (ex_style = 0, style = 0, shuffle_zorder = 0): delta = -20: Parent update region shall match expected region msg.c:9307: Test failed: 9417: SetWindowPos redraw #2 (ex_style = 0x2000000, style = 0x2000000, shuffle_zorder = 1): delta = -20: Parent update region shall match expected region msg.c:9370: Test failed: 9417: SetWindowPos redraw #2 (ex_style = 0x2000000, style = 0x2000000, shuffle_zorder = 1): delta = -20: Child update region shall match expected region msg.c:9307: Test failed: 9417: SetWindowPos redraw #2 (ex_style = 0x2000000, style = 0x2000000, shuffle_zorder = 1): delta = +0: Parent update region shall match expected region msg.c:9370: Test failed: 9417: SetWindowPos redraw #2 (ex_style = 0x2000000, style = 0x2000000, shuffle_zorder = 1): delta = +0: Child update region shall match expected region msg.c:9307: Test failed: 9417: SetWindowPos redraw #3 (ex_style = 0x2000000, style = 0, shuffle_zorder = 0): delta = -20: Parent update region shall match expected region msg.c:9370: Test failed: 9417: SetWindowPos redraw #3 (ex_style = 0x2000000, style = 0, shuffle_zorder = 0): delta = -20: Child update region shall match expected region msg.c:9307: Test failed: 9417: SetWindowPos redraw #4 (ex_style = 0x2000000, style = 0, shuffle_zorder = 1): delta = -20: Parent update region shall match expected region msg.c:9370: Test failed: 9417: SetWindowPos redraw #4 (ex_style = 0x2000000, style = 0, shuffle_zorder = 1): delta = -20: Child update region shall match expected region msg.c:9307: Test failed: 9417: SetWindowPos redraw #4 (ex_style = 0x2000000, style = 0, shuffle_zorder = 1): delta = +0: Parent update region shall match expected region msg.c:9370: Test failed: 9417: SetWindowPos redraw #4 (ex_style = 0x2000000, style = 0, shuffle_zorder = 1): delta = +0: Child update region shall match expected region msg.c:9307: Test failed: 9418: SetWindowPos redraw #0 (ex_style = 0, style = 0x2000000, shuffle_zorder = 0): delta = -20: Parent update region shall match expected region msg.c:9370: Test failed: 9418: SetWindowPos redraw #0 (ex_style = 0, style = 0x2000000, shuffle_zorder = 0): delta = -20: Child update region shall match expected region msg.c:9307: Test failed: 9418: SetWindowPos redraw #1 (ex_style = 0, style = 0, shuffle_zorder = 0): delta = -20: Parent update region shall match expected region msg.c:9370: Test failed: 9418: SetWindowPos redraw #1 (ex_style = 0, style = 0, shuffle_zorder = 0): delta = -20: Child update region shall match expected region msg.c:9307: Test failed: 9418: SetWindowPos redraw #2 (ex_style = 0x2000000, style = 0x2000000, shuffle_zorder = 1): delta = -20: Parent update region shall match expected region msg.c:9307: Test failed: 9418: SetWindowPos redraw #3 (ex_style = 0x2000000, style = 0, shuffle_zorder = 0): delta = -20: Parent update region shall match expected region msg.c:9307: Test failed: 9418: SetWindowPos redraw #4 (ex_style = 0x2000000, style = 0, shuffle_zorder = 1): delta = -20: Parent update region shall match expected region msg.c:9307: Test failed: 9419: SetWindowPos redraw #0 (ex_style = 0, style = 0x2000000, shuffle_zorder = 0): delta = -20: Parent update region shall match expected region msg.c:9370: Test failed: 9419: SetWindowPos redraw #0 (ex_style = 0, style = 0x2000000, shuffle_zorder = 0): delta = -20: Child update region shall match expected region msg.c:9307: Test failed: 9419: SetWindowPos redraw #1 (ex_style = 0, style = 0, shuffle_zorder = 0): delta = -20: Parent update region shall match expected region msg.c:9370: Test failed: 9419: SetWindowPos redraw #1 (ex_style = 0, style = 0, shuffle_zorder = 0): delta = -20: Child update region shall match expected region msg.c:9307: Test failed: 9419: SetWindowPos redraw #2 (ex_style = 0x2000000, style = 0x2000000, shuffle_zorder = 1): delta = -20: Parent update region shall match expected region msg.c:9307: Test failed: 9419: SetWindowPos redraw #3 (ex_style = 0x2000000, style = 0, shuffle_zorder = 0): delta = -20: Parent update region shall match expected region msg.c:9307: Test failed: 9419: SetWindowPos redraw #4 (ex_style = 0x2000000, style = 0, shuffle_zorder = 1): delta = -20: Parent update region shall match expected region msg.c:9307: Test failed: 9420: SetWindowPos redraw #0 (ex_style = 0, style = 0x2000000, shuffle_zorder = 0): delta = -20: Parent update region shall match expected region msg.c:9370: Test failed: 9420: SetWindowPos redraw #0 (ex_style = 0, style = 0x2000000, shuffle_zorder = 0): delta = -20: Child update region shall match expected region msg.c:9307: Test failed: 9420: SetWindowPos redraw #1 (ex_style = 0, style = 0, shuffle_zorder = 0): delta = -20: Parent update region shall match expected region msg.c:9370: Test failed: 9420: SetWindowPos redraw #1 (ex_style = 0, style = 0, shuffle_zorder = 0): delta = -20: Child update region shall match expected region
See: https://test.winehq.org/data/patterns.html#user32:msg
These failures started as soon as the test was introduced in the following commit:
commit 5005bb970f14745ff0fe70d5d02d87013f543136 Author: Jinoh Kang jinoh.kang.kr@gmail.com Date: Mon Jun 13 02:22:57 2022 +0900
user32/tests: Test for window exposure behaviours.